You've done the maths. You know your income, you've been saving, and you have a rough idea of what you can borrow.

Then the bank gives you a completely different number.

In this episode, mortgage broker Jack Elliott returns to explain how lenders really assess borrowing capacity. From income, genuine savings and credit cards to HECS, Afterpay, bank statements and even the property you're buying, you'll learn why two lenders can reach very different outcomes for the same borrower.

Whether you're planning to buy your first home soon or simply want to understand how banks make lending decisions, this episode will help you prepare with confidence and make smarter choices before you apply for a home loan.
